EPA to hold listening session to obtain public input for the next vessel general permit
The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) will hold a listening session seeking input on suggested improvements for the next Vessel General Permit (VGP). The VGP is a Clean Water Act National Pollutant Discharge Elimination System (NPDES) permit that regulates discharges incidental to the normal operation of certain vessels. Hilcorp Energy Company Fined for Violating the Clean Water Act
The Hilcorp Energy Company of Houston has been fined $26,100 by the Environmental Protection Agency for Spill Prevention, Control and Countermeasure violations under the Clean Water Act.
